Executive Director of Philanthropic Engagement

Posted on 10/19/2022

Syracuse University

Syracuse, NY

Reporting to the VP of Central Teams, the Executive Director (ED) is responsible for growing and cultivating a broad pipeline of 250,000 alumni, parents, friends and other constituencies to meet and exceed annual/campaigns unique donor goals to sustain donor giving and engagement. The ED will manage a team of eight professionals to create an industry-leading array of engagement content and solicitations using social media, digital advertising and digital tacking tools, email, web, print, video messaging, inbound marketing programs, text, phone and more (i.e. MarketSmart, Evertrue, Thankview, Mongoose, Anthology, Cascade, RNL).

 

The ED creates and implements strategies to measure and increase engagement, constituent user experience, lead generation, acquisition of donors, renewals and upgrades to fill the leadership giving pipeline through the recognition program, The Hill Society. He/she oversees the Syracuse Connects team of student engagement partners to deploy a digital engagement team at scale. In addition, the ED partners effectively with key colleagues with central Marketing and within AEA including Alumni Engagement, Advancement Services, Technical Systems and Services, Prospect Research, regional Advancement, Donor Relations, and the leads of the Schools, Colleges and Units.

Responsibilities

In coordination with the Central Teams VP, VP Alumni Engagement and Assistant Deans, strategize, develop and execute fundraising plans to solicit and secure annual fundraising gifts from alumni, parents and friend for the Schools/College units and interdisciplinary centers. The key results for this role are overall growth in donors, increased alumni giving, exceeding 125,000 unique campaign donors by the end of the Forever Orange Campaign, increased renewals, and continued growth in upgrades for pipeline development for leadership annual giving, gift planning, family giving, and other programs. Oversee and coordinate four broad annual fundraising cycles (fall campaign, calendar year end, Boost the `Cuse (Day of Giving), and Make Your Mark) with many smaller segmented initiatives in each quarter.
